Understanding the New Electrical Code for Kitchen Islands and Alternative Solutions

If you’re planning a kitchen remodel or building a new home, it’s essential to stay updated on the latest electrical codes. Recently, there have been changes to the code that impact how outlets can be installed on kitchen islands. Specifically, the new regulations prohibit the installation of outlets on the sides of kitchen islands. This change aims to enhance safety and ensure better accessibility. But what does this mean for homeowners and what are the alternatives to ensure you still have convenient access to power on your island?

Why the Change?

The primary reason for this update is safety. Outlets on the sides of kitchen islands can pose a risk, particularly if they are located near water sources or if cords are left dangling where they can be tripped over. Additionally, side-mounted outlets can be less accessible, especially if the island is used for seating or storage.

Alternative Solutions

Pop-Up Outlets: One of the most popular alternatives is the installation of pop-up outlets. These outlets are integrated into the countertop and can be hidden when not in use. When you need power, simply press down, and the outlet pops up, providing a safe and convenient power source.

Under-Cabinet Outlets : If your kitchen island includes cabinetry, consider installing outlets underneath the cabinets. This keeps the outlets out of sight but still easily accessible when needed. It’s a great way to maintain a clean and uncluttered look while adhering to the new code.

In-Drawer Outlets: Another innovative solution is in-drawer outlets. These are installed inside a drawer, allowing you to charge devices or use small appliances without cluttering the countertop. This option is particularly useful for keeping your kitchen organized and free of loose cords.

Wireless Charging Stations: For a more modern approach, consider integrating wireless charging stations into your island. These can be built into the countertop, allowing you to charge compatible devices simply by placing them on the surface. While this won’t replace traditional outlets for all appliances, it’s a convenient solution for charging phones and tablets.

    Posts, or columns, can be strategically placed at the corners or within the structure of your kitchen island. These posts are hollow and can house electrical wiring, allowing you to install outlets at a convenient height. Here are a few ways to incorporate posts into your kitchen design:

    1. Corner Posts: Install posts at the corners of your kitchen island. These posts can be designed to match your cabinetry or countertop material, ensuring a seamless integration into your kitchen’s aesthetic. Outlets can be placed at a comfortable height, providing easy access for plugging in appliances or charging devices.
    2. Central Posts: For larger islands, consider a central post that runs from the floor to the ceiling. This post can serve multiple purposes, such as supporting a range hood or acting as a decorative element. Electrical wiring can be concealed within the post, with outlets strategically placed for convenience.
    3. Decorative Columns: If you prefer a more traditional or ornate look, decorative columns can be used. These columns can add architectural interest to your kitchen while discreetly housing electrical wiring. This approach allows you to maintain the functionality of your island without compromising on style.
